For those seeking villas or houses for rent in Mauritius with two bedrooms, the current market offers diverse options. The average price of the properties currently listed is Rs95,000 per month, with rental prices ranging from 40,000 to 250,000. These properties are generally spacious, with a median area of 140 ㎡, providing comfortable living spaces for tenants.
Many available properties come equipped with attractive features, enhancing their appeal. The majority of these villas and houses are typically fully furnished, which is a major convenience for renters. Facilities such as parking, swimming pools, and air conditioning are common, found in around 86%, 80%, and 80% of the listings respectively.
